MSHA Whistleblower on CBS 60 Minutes

Here is the transcript of the CBS 60 Minutes report on MSHA Whistleblower Jack Spadaro talking about the Bush administration coverup of
the reasons for a toxic coal slurry spill in Appalachia that ranks among the worst environmental disasters in U.S. history.

Jack Spadaro tells Correspondent Bob Simon that political appointees in the Department of Labor whitewashed a report that said an energy company that had contributed to the Republican Party was responsible for the 300-million gallon spill.
